Why do we think music is so important?
Music is at the heart of the life of the Cathedral. We believe anyone can sing, and the benefits of singing can be life changing. It is good aerobic exercise and helps develop cognitive learning skills.
We want children to experience the joy of singing and the sense of achievement it can bring.
Participating in music in this way has also been shown to boost children’s confidence and encourage positive social skills.
Which schools are involved?
We work with primary schools throughout Durham, South Tyneside and Sunderland. Around 800 children take part each year.
